A generation method of the input wave which causes the largest response to SDOF with origine-oriented hystereses is proposed. A uni-sinusoidal wave is selected to examine the phase effect on the inelastic response as a basic case , then it can be proved that the response becomes largest when the phase is selected properly at the time of the reverse point of the response displacement and this phase property can be applied to cases when the frequency is varied during the motion. Finally a critical wave with the Kanai-Tajimi power spectrum is generated as an example and its responses are compared with those with randam phases and those with phase properties specified in narrow frequency bands.
